			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Trying to estimate <a href="http://atticconversions.org/attic-conversion-cost/">attic conversion cost</a> isn&#8217;t a simple or an easy job. In fact, this is extremely hard to do without first trying your best to create a detailed list of all of the materials and items you will need for this job. Even with such a detailed list of materials and resources needed, you are never going to be able to approximate the exact cost of the project. It&#8217;s always best to remember that the cost of converting your attic is going to remain as an estimated price until you actually complete the job and see what it ended up costing. This is especially true for more difficult attic conversions which involve running into unforeseen difficulties that you didn&#8217;t originally plan on budgeting for.</p>
<h2>Attic Conversion Cost</h2>
<p>While the <strong>attic conversion cost</strong> is difficult to determine from the start, you can begin to estimate it by considering the following factors that you do have complete control over:</p>
<p>	Type of paint used and amount of paint needed<br />
	Specific types of furniture or decorations such as a bed, loft, dresser draw, lighting and fixtures etc<br />
	Any other type of luxury items or flooring you want to install<br />
	Insulation and windows</p>
<p>Starting from a list like this gives you a better grip on factoring and figuring out a budget that will stay on target. What usually throws most people off is trying to calculate out exactly how much building material they will need.</p>

<p>Finishing an attic will require a lot more to be done then just the basic things in terms of decoration and other furnishings. Ideally, whether you are constructing a new attic or doing some simple attic remodeling, you want to be aware of exactly what you have to work with. Every attic is going to have specific points about it that you should always anticipate designing around, however, before you even get that far you should check to make sure you have proper things such as good attic insulation installed because it will serve to not only protect your investment but also as a way to save money during the colder months.</p>
<p>Some <a title="attic conversion ideas" href="http://atticconversions.org/attic-conversion-ideas/">attic conversion ideas</a> you might want to consider would be things such as the type of windows, attic flooring, furniture, paint, miscellaneous decorations as well as the furniture that will be going into your new project. In order to save a lot of money on your attic conversion you should become well informed on the best places to shop and save money on the more superficial and decorative items. In most conversions of attics and other similar jobs there&#8217;s something that has become somewhat of a tradition know as “splurge and save” which is the “art” of knowing which items to be cheap with and which items to go ahead and truly splurge, or spend a lot of money on. Learning how to do this can help you to save a lot of money while getting the best design and look you are expecting.</p>
<p>If you are somewhat of a crafty person or even if you have kids, a good idea for most attic conversions is to repurpose and salvage older things into brand new and decorative designs. Depending on the top of look you are going for, there are a limitless number of ways you can design your attic the way you would like it to be. Keep in mind that before you go ahead and go crazy on the superficial decorations that you have taken all of the proper steps to guarantee the more important safety and insulation measures have been taken. You&#8217;ll also find that when it comes to attic conversions things such as the flooring and types of walls used will have a bigger impact on the value of your home then if you were to simply just add a bunch of furniture since it&#8217;s less likely to be taken with you if you were to move and also because it has become a physical part of the house itself. <p>A small attic conversion shouldn&#8217;t cost very much in its own right but you can run into major expensive problems when it comes time to do the plumbing and insulating work. Depending upon your house, this can either be relatively cheap or expensive, therefore, it is vitally important that you seek out people who are qualified to make an accurate estimate for you.
